The Prince is mine 1 &2


Starring: Nadia Buari , Jackie Appiah

Genre: love and drama

Overall
This is movie is a complete copycat of a Hollywood movie called the other Boleyn girl. The movie is everything but original and its always the same faces that we see in the Ghanaian movies. The story might appeal to a person that never heard of the story .There are part of the movie that are scripted words for words  .None of the actors were natural and the story line does not look like something that will happen in Africa. The story is about 2 sisters falling in love for the same man ( the Prince) . Due to the greed of their mother they both get married to the prince at some point even though the prince has a first wife.


My rating is: 30%

Should you watch it: waist of your time even though i love Jackie Appiah

Performance of the Actors: Poor

A weeping Soul 1 & 2 and Sound of pain 1 & 2




Starring: VAN VICKER, MERCY JOHNSON, OLU JACOBS

Genre: Romance

Overall: We follow the life of a young girl who grows up among life hardest struggles her Parents die when she is very young and just on the cusp of womanhood her only living relative dies. By the kindness of strangers she is able to continue her education. But on one fateful day that all changes and she is banished from the village. She is saved by the church and is allowed to continue her dreams and graduates at the top of her class now working for a multi billion naria company life just can't seem to get any better everyone’s loves her including the bosses’ son. They are soon to be married but then her past catches up with her. Can this yoke be broken? Will she ever be able to love again? Or will the curse prevail. Watch to find out

My rating is: 90%


Should you watch it: For sure maybe I'm a sucker for a good love story with enough intrigue and suspense to keep me interested?

Performance of the Actors: The performances are good. I like the highly educated Van Vicker very sexy in this movie. Mercy .. . always have my girl crying in films but in this one it's ok... it's not to much and in all the right places. The only part I don't like is when faced with awkward situations the village accent comes out...WHY??????? And my main guy Olu Jacobs. What a great actor! Another bangin‘ performance. As a matter of fact the entire cast was excellent and the story was well written. The ending was for sure unexpected but loved it all the same a must watch for sure.

Can't Let Go Pt 1 & 2

Starring: Desmond Elliot, Ngozi Ezeonu, Grace Amah

Genre : Drama/ Romance

Overall : This is a story about a man who can’t let go of his past and the mother will won’t let him move forward. When will he move on and for that matter with whom? What appears to be a loving relationship between a mother and her son borders on incent. Thank goodness that the mother didn’t seduce the son. Once the Son falls in love after a major heartbreak the mother faces the thought of being alone and that is when all hell breaks loose Will this mother stop at nothing in order for the Son to be all her own. You gotta watch it and see


My rating is: 70%

Should you watch it: Sure it’s an easy watch and I love almost everything by Desmond Elliot

Performance of the Actors: What can I say superb acting from Desmond Elliot, Ngozi Ezeonu, and Grace Amah what is lacking are the finishing touches on this film. And what is with that soundtrack??????? Way too much. Love the jazz but it’s misplaced in this movie. The story is a little slow in some parts. Other then that I love the emotions in this film. That is an ode to the actors skilled in this movie.
